NORMANCoach Bob Stoops said Friday morning that suspended sophomore defensive tackle DeMarcus Granger is likely to remain with the team.

Advertisement

"I expect him back,” Stoops said. "We'll see what else we can do with him. I'm sure they'll be some other disciplinary action.”

Granger did not play in the Fiesta Bowl after being arrested last Saturday night, accused of shoplifting.

According to police, Granger attempted to steal a jacket from a Burlington Coat Factory inside Arizona Mills Mall.

Granger was bailed out of jail Saturday night and sent home on Sunday.

Granger (6-foot-2, 307 pounds) was a second-team All-Big 12 selection this season after collecting 35 tackles, 3 1/2 sacks and a team-best eight quarterback hurries.
